His real name is Adewale Akinnuoye-Agbaje, he's British by birth and nationality; was born in London to Nigerian parents of the Yoruba ethnic group.. He also lived in Nigeria for a brief period of time in his youth, and as a classically trained actor of Nigerian heritage it wouldn't have been hard to pull the accent off.
